With its extensive USB mass storage
connectivity, the iCDX can be used as a vehicle to manipulate and store
MP3 files -- facilitating rapid access to a massive music library. To
further its USB connectivity, the iCDX comes complete with an adaptable
docking station for iPod. When used with personal computers and
software, the iCDX can interface with a wide variety of popular DJ
software packages. Complete with an illuminated CD/DVD drive for
playing multiple disc formats and support for MP3, including ID tags,
hot starts, seamless looping, and scratching, the compact iCDX offers
DJs a higher level of control for playing music. This
performance-oriented media player includes DSP effects, a touch
sensitive scratch wheel, automatic BPM counter, a digital output, and a
large LCD screen. Associated with the iCDX?s pitch function is Key Lock
-- with a range of � 100%. For working with tempo, the iCDX give DJs
all the control they could possibly want. This powerful player provides
an automatic BPM counter, and a manual tap function. Further, the
feature-packed iCDX includes a generous assortment of integrated, great
DSP effects, including Phaser, Filter, Flanger, Echo, Chop, and Pan.
